Brigade 125 organizes maritime awareness tour for students
PANO - Brigade 125 under the Naval Region 2 Command, in coordination with Ho Chi Minh City University of Management and Technology, organized a program combining sightseeing, tradition education, and maritime knowledge on September 17, in Cat Lai ward, Ho Chi Minh City.

As part of the program, more than 200 instructors, staff, and students from the university paid tribute to the heroes of the No-Number Ships. They also visited naval vessels and gained first-hand insights into the daily life, duties, and service of officers and sailors of Brigade 125.
Additionally, they learnt about recent developments in the sea and islands, along with the Party and State’s viewpoints and policies on defending the nation’s maritime sovereignty through presentation by the brigade’s orator.

Nguyen Tri Dat, a student from the Faculty of Technology at the university shared, “This is my first time seeing the daily life and work of naval soldiers. I feel proud and moved. I’ll do my best to study hard so that in the future I can make even a small contribution to national building and defense.”
The program left a deep impression on the participants, fostering a profound sense of reverence toward the homeland’s sea and islands, and further strengthening the bond between the military and the people.
